Qualifications

NOTE:  You must meet qualification requirements by the closing date of this announcement. To qualify for the GS-12 level, you must have 1 year of full-time* specialized experience equivalent to at least the GS-11 level defined as analyzing, evaluating, interpreting and applying a wide range of federal human resources policies and procedures related to recruitment and staffing; developing job analyses, posting vacancy announcements using automated systems, and determining basic qualifications. To qualify for the GS-13 level, you must have 1 year of full-time* specialized experience equivalent to at least the GS-12 level defined as analyzing, evaluating, interpreting and applying a wide range of federal human resources policies and procedures related to recruitment and staffing; developing job analyses, posting vacancy announcements using automated systems, and determining basic qualifications; assisting in the training of junior level specialists through shadowing and/or shoulder surfing. Your answers to the online assessment will be used to evaluate your competencies in the following areas: Knowledge of comprehensive staffing and placement concepts. Skill in providing consultative advisory services on human resource issues. Ability to interpret data and analyze trends. Ability to forecast changes in workforce requirements that will meet mission demands. Ability to manage and lead a group, including providing feedback concerning progress. Ability to orally present and defend staffing determinations to managers, employees and applicants. Ability to develop new or modified HR work methods, approaches, or procedures.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ional, philanthropic, religious, spiritual, community, student, social).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ience. *If you have part-time work experience, read this: EPA Announcement Policies and Procedures.
